About The Position

KBR is seeking a Software Engineer to develop, integrate, and evaluate positioning, navigation and timing (PNT) software solutions for various systems in various operating environments. This role supports modeling, simulation, and testing operationally relevant systems across research and applied DoD programs. This position requires a strong foundation in software engineering, an understanding of PNT fundamentals, and the ability to work across system, algorithm, and integration boundaries. The engineer will work closely with systems engineers and, at times under the direction of systems engineers and hardware teams to implement, analyze, evaluate, and report on PNT capabilities in laboratory and field environments.
